Original Fantasy

Eric Van Lustbader writes a great fantasy novel! The premise of "the Sunset Warrior" (and the trilogy in general) is based on the idea that some great ecological disaster has taken place. People have been driven underground, but so long ago that those that are left have lost the history and reason why they have left the face of the planet. The technology that has supported the peoples of the "freehold" is beginning to shut down and the people have split into a feudal, caste system similar to 16th century Japan. There are none left that completely understand how their technology works (not far from where we are today). Enter Ronin, a highly skilled warrior and free thinker and he begins to ask questions. This novel is so very human: it questions the mores and attitudes that most of us just accept as reality. It is about the sacrifice that each of us must make in order to "fit in" and in contrast, the sacrifices that we make to be genuinely ourselves. "Sunset Warrior" is a wonderful metaphor for questioning the "machine" that we all live in today. An orginal fantasy that is definitely worth reading.

A great book

Lustbader takes his readers on a disturbing ride through the hellish nightmare of a dieing civilization where lies, deception, and violence are the only true virtues. One man must decide to follow a path forced upon him or look for the truth of a past and a future that might not exist. Lustbader is great at developing a dark forbidding world were nothing is as it seems. The characters are complex and mysterious with overtones of a society were duty is place above all else. This book is exciting, violet, sensual, and disturbing. Together with the Sunset Warrior Cycle it is one of the best books I have read.
